Jib machinery offer a adaptable solution for raising items within a restricted space. These cranes feature a horizontal arm, or jib, fixed to a upright structure. This layout allows for targeted setting of cargo across a specific workspace. They are frequently found in industrial settings, depots, and ports, proving invaluable for managing a broad selection of tasks. Understanding the several types, functions, and safety considerations of jib hoists is vital for maximizing efficiency and maintaining a safe work setting.

Varieties of Overhead Cranes: A Thorough Review

Several different types of jib lifting devices are available , each appropriate for particular tasks . Primarily, these include classified into stationary and rotating jib cranes . Fixed jib hoists offer straightforward operation and are ideal for confined spaces , typically providing horizontal movement. In contrast , rotating jib hoists give greater coverage of motion through full turning. Within rotating jib systems, further distinctions exist, such as wall-mounted, free-standing, and cantilevered designs; wall-mounted models utilize existing facility walls for stability, while free-standing models possess their own foundations and cantilevered designs reach the beam horizontally from a vertical column. In conclusion, the optimal choice depends on factors like required range, material lifting strength , and the available space .
